Output 1389e187643d61d5803f57018a7471b18c6a0556ebe5cc6c71361ba5479338f7:106

value
99073
script pubkey
OP_0 OP_PUSHBYTES_20 a7c70afe716f524bc7fd4ec274cfad10dd635e87
address
bc1q5lrs4ln3dafyh3lafmp8fnadzrwkxh580tz292
transaction
1389e187643d61d5803f57018a7471b18c6a0556ebe5cc6c71361ba5479338f7
spent
true